Project Size & Scope Details

Scope/Size Typical Range
Small single-story roof (up to 1,500 sq ft) $8,000 - $15,000
Medium-sized roof (1,500 - 2,500 sq ft) $15,000 - $25,000
Large roof (2,500 - 3,500 sq ft) $25,000 - $40,000
Complex or multi-story roof Varies widely, typically $30,000 and up
